Paver repair services involve fixing and restoring damaged or aging paved surfaces, such as walkways, driveways, patios, and outdoor stairs. These services typically address issues like cracked, loose, or uneven pavers, ensuring that the surface remains safe and visually appealing. Repair work may include replacing broken pavers, re-leveling sunken areas, filling in gaps, and sealing joints to prevent further deterioration. By addressing these problems promptly, homeowners can maintain the integrity and appearance of their outdoor spaces, preventing more costly repairs down the line.
Many common problems that lead to paver repair needs include shifting due to soil movement, erosion, or poor initial installation. Over time, pavers can crack or become uneven from regular use or weather exposure, such as freeze-thaw cycles common in Littleton, CO. Additionally, weeds or grass may grow between the joints, and stains from oil or other substances can mar the surface. Repairing these issues helps restore the functionality and aesthetic of the paved area, making it safer to walk on and more attractive for outdoor gatherings or everyday use.

The overview below groups typical Paver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Littleton,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or paver repairs, such as filling cracks or replacing a few pavers, us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Medium-Size Repairs - For more involved repairs like replacing larger sections or fixing uneven surfaces,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. Projects in this range are common for moderate damage or aging paver installations.
Full Paver Restoration - Restoring an entire paved area, including cleaning, sealing, and minor repairs, can typically cost between $1,500 and $3,500. Larger, more complex projects may approach $5,000 or more, but these are less frequent.
Full Replacement - Replacing an old or severely damaged paved surface usually ranges from $5,000 to $15,000+, depending on size and material choices. Most local service providers handle projects at the lower to middle end of this spectrum, with larger projects being less common.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
